How the HTK+ Electric AT's ₹20,73,195 breaks down
Getting it on the road in Patna adds ₹2.69L to the sticker, and road tax is the biggest part of that.
- Ex-showroom price
- ₹18,04,000
- Road tax (12.5% electric-car rate)
- ₹2,25,500
- Registration fee (exempt for electric cars)
- ₹0
- TCS (1%, adjustable against your income tax)refundable
- ₹18,040
- Third-party insurance (3 years, incl. 18% GST)
- ₹24,670
- Personal accident cover (1 year, incl. 18% GST)estimate
- ₹885
- FASTagestimate
- ₹100
- Comprehensive own-damage covernot in this total
- insurer-priced
- On-road in Patna
- ₹20,73,195
The fine print
- Road tax (12.5% electric-car rate)
- Derived 2026-08-07 from CarWale's Patna breakdowns for 12 electric cars, Rs 6.99L to Rs 1.30Cr. Fitted slope 10.00% below the step (3 cars) and 12.40% above it (8 cars, raw 12.38% to 13.11%), matching the petrol schedule derived for the same city. NOT read from any Bihar instrument
- Registration fee (exempt for electric cars)
- CMVR Rule 81, as amended by GSR 1183(E) dated 29-12-2016
- TCS (1%, adjustable against your income tax)
- Income-tax Act 1961 s.206C(1F) from 1 June 2016, and from 1 April 2026 s.394(1) of the Income-tax Act 2025 at the same rate and threshold (renumbering reported, not read from the Act); creditable against the buyer's income tax
- Third-party insurance (3 years, incl. 18% GST)
- Motor Vehicles (Third Party Insurance Base Premium and Liability) Rules 2022, G.S.R. 394(E) dated 25-05-2022, as amended by G.S.R. 32(E) dated 05-01-2024; both gazettes read from egazette.gov.in. PA cover per IRDAI circular IRDAI/NL/CIR/MOTP/158/09/2018
- Personal accident cover (1 year, incl. 18% GST)
- Motor Vehicles (Third Party Insurance Base Premium and Liability) Rules 2022, G.S.R. 394(E) dated 25-05-2022, as amended by G.S.R. 32(E) dated 05-01-2024; both gazettes read from egazette.gov.in. PA cover per IRDAI circular IRDAI/NL/CIR/MOTP/158/09/2018
- The Rs 15 lakh owner-driver cover is mandatory; this prescribed rate is what most insurers charge for the annual form.
- FASTag
- Tag cost only. Issuers add a deposit and minimum balance; dealer bundles commonly total Rs 500-600.
- Comprehensive own-damage cover
- Not in this total. Lenders require it and most buyers take it, but it has been market-priced since 2007 and varies widely with insurer, cover value and no-claim bonus, so an honest single figure does not exist. Budget for it from real quotes on top of this total.
- Bihar's rates here are derived from published on-road prices rather than read from the state's own schedule, so treat them as indicative and confirm with your dealer.
Confirm the final figure with your dealer before paying.

Registering a Carens Clavis EV in Patna
Cars registered in Patna carry BR-01 plates, issued by the District Transport Office, Patna.
| Series | Issuing office | Covers |
|---|---|---|
| BR-01 | District Transport Office, Patna | Patna district |
Transport Department, Government of Bihar, DTO code list published on the department site; the live site was unreachable, so verified from the Wayback Machine snapshot of that document dated 2026-05-21, checked 2026-08-09.
